April 5, 2023 ENDORSED REPORT AND RECOMMENDATION re #10 Demand for Entry of Default Judgment on the Pleadings. The district judge should deny plaintiff's motion for default (Doc. No. 10). Preliminary review of the complaint is pending, and the defendant has not been served. See 28 U.S.C. 1915(e)(2); LR 4.3(d)(1). Accordingly, at this time, the defendant has no obligation to answer or otherwise respond to the complaint and thus cannot be in default for failing to answer or respond to the complaint. Any objections to this Report and Recommendation must be filed within fourteen days of receipt of this notice. See Fed. R. Civ. P. 72(b)(2). The fourteen-day period may be extended upon motion. Failure to file any objection within the specified time waives the right to appeal the district courts order. See Santos-Santos v. Torres-Centeno, 842 F.3d 163, 168 (1st Cir. 2016). Only those issues raised by the objection(s) to this Report and Recommendation are subject to review in the district court and those not preserved by such objection are precluded on appeal. Id.
